SubjectRe: [PATCH v10 13/17] mtd: spi-nor: core: perform a Soft Reset on shutdown
Hi Tudor,

On 08/07/20 04:10PM, Tudor.Ambarus@microchip.com wrote:
> On 6/23/20 9:30 PM, Pratyush Yadav wrote:
> > EXTERNAL EMAIL: Do not click links or open attachments unless you know the content is safe
> >
> > Perform a Soft Reset on shutdown on flashes that support it so that the
> > flash can be reset to its initial state and any configurations made by
> > spi-nor (given that they're only done in volatile registers) will be
> > reset. This will hand back the flash in pristine state for any further
> > operations on it.

> > +static void spi_nor_soft_reset(struct spi_nor *nor)
> > +{
> > + struct spi_mem_op op;
> > + int ret;
> > +
> > + op = (struct spi_mem_op)SPI_MEM_OP(SPI_MEM_OP_CMD(SPINOR_OP_SRSTEN, 8),
> > + SPI_MEM_OP_NO_DUMMY,
> > + SPI_MEM_OP_NO_ADDR,
> > + SPI_MEM_OP_NO_DATA);
> > + spi_nor_spimem_setup_op(nor, &op, SNOR_PROTO_8_8_8_DTR);
> > + ret = spi_mem_exec_op(nor->spimem, &op);
> > + if (ret) {
> > + dev_warn(nor->dev, "Software reset failed: %d\n", ret);
> > + return;
> > + }
> > +
> > + op = (struct spi_mem_op)SPI_MEM_OP(SPI_MEM_OP_CMD(SPINOR_OP_SRST, 8),
> > + SPI_MEM_OP_NO_DUMMY,
> > + SPI_MEM_OP_NO_ADDR,
> > + SPI_MEM_OP_NO_DATA);
> > + spi_nor_spimem_setup_op(nor, &op, SNOR_PROTO_8_8_8_DTR);
> > + ret = spi_mem_exec_op(nor->spimem, &op);
> > + if (ret) {
> > + dev_warn(nor->dev, "Software reset failed: %d\n", ret);
> > + return;
> > + }
> > +
> > + /*
> > + * Software Reset is not instant, and the delay varies from flash to
> > + * flash. Looking at a few flashes, most range somewhere below 100
> > + * microseconds. So, sleep for a range of 200-400 us.
> > + */
> > + usleep_range(SPI_NOR_SRST_SLEEP_MIN, SPI_NOR_SRST_SLEEP_MAX);
> > +}

> > + if (nor->info->flags & SPI_NOR_OCTAL_DTR_READ &&
>
> Why this limitation? Can't we make the software reset available for all
> the modes?

Because I wrote the function spi_nor_soft_reset() from the perspective
of xSPI support, and the xSPI spec only cares about the 8D-8D-8D version
of the soft reset.

BFPT says we can execute it on 1, 2, 4, or 8 wires depending on the mode
so I guess we can support a generalized version as well. Will fix.
